+                               /* RFC 3891
+                                * > 3.  User Agent Server Behavior: Receiving a Replaces Header
+                                * > The Replaces header contains information used to match an existing
+                                * > SIP dialog (call-id, to-tag, and from-tag).  Upon receiving an INVITE
+                                * > with a Replaces header, the User Agent (UA) attempts to match this
+                                * > information with a confirmed or early dialog.  The User Agent Server
+                                * > (UAS) matches the to-tag and from-tag parameters as if they were tags
+                                * > present in an incoming request.  In other words, the to-tag parameter
+                                * > is compared to the local tag, and the from-tag parameter is compared
+                                * > to the remote tag.
+                                *
+                                * Thus, the totag is always compared to the local tag, regardless if
+                                * this our call is an incoming or outgoing call.
+                                */
